Output 8b389a1688e7873053bd37346f0e9c13bf9fce49f41312f26e12df59ea81ee01:1

value
42480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c954ffe284b3a593bec3713ecbaffffdca266ba3 OP_EQUAL
address
AAnpJpWWuKXQuF1uBctRQ4AWU1Aje1mKzX
transaction
8b389a1688e7873053bd37346f0e9c13bf9fce49f41312f26e12df59ea81ee01